Two probable anaphylactic events during consecutive cranial surgeries: case report. Rev. colomb. anestesiol. [online]. 2018, vol.46, n.4, pp.322-326. ISSN 0120-3347. https://doi.org/10.1097/cj9.0000000000000072.
Perioperative anaphylaxis represents a complex diagnosis due to the varying intensity of the symptoms which are also shared with other pathologies. This article discusses a case of a patient that sustained 2 probable anaphylactic reactions during consecutive cranial surgeries under general anesthesia; the causal agent could not be confirmed. Investigating these reactions is essential for identifying the causal agents and preventing increasingly severe reactions in future exposures.
